Wildfire Smoke Is Worst Before Sunrise: Why the Daily Average Hides It

If the smoke outside your window looks thickest at 7 a.m. and thinner by mid-afternoon, that is not your imagination, and it is not the fire changing behavior. It is the atmosphere opening and closing a lid over your neighborhood every 24 hours. The pattern matters for indoor air because most people ventilate their homes on exactly the wrong schedule, opening windows for "fresh morning air" during the dirtiest hours of the day.

Why does wildfire smoke get worse overnight and in the early morning?

On clear, calm nights, the ground radiates heat away quickly while the air a few hundred feet up stays warmer. That flips the normal temperature profile and creates a surface inversion, with warm air sitting on top of cooler air like a lid. Smoke that would otherwise rise and dilute gets pinned near the ground instead.

Terrain makes it worse. The AirNow wildfire smoke guide for public health officials describes the daily cycle plainly: as the sun warms mountain slopes, air is heated and rises, carrying smoke upward, and "after sunlight passes, the terrain cools, and the air begins to descend." That descending air drains into valleys and low-lying areas overnight and takes the smoke with it. By dawn, the mixing height, meaning the vertical depth of atmosphere available for dilution, can be down to a few hundred feet.

Does the air really get better later in the day?

Usually, yes. Once the sun heats the ground, the warming air near the surface becomes buoyant, erodes the inversion from below, and eventually punches through it. The mixing height climbs, the trapped layer disperses upward, and concentrations fall.

Forecasters track this with a ventilation rate, which the National Weather Service calculates as transport wind speed in knots multiplied by mixing height in feet. A low ventilation rate means smoke stays put. That number is typically at its worst around sunrise and at its best in the afternoon.

Why does the morning peak matter more than the daily average?

Because the 24-hour average smooths it away. Washington's state smoke blog made this point during the August 2026 fire season, noting that "particular times of day often had worse air quality than the 24-hour average," and that Wenatchee saw multiple mornings at Hazardous levels, an Air Quality Index of 301 or higher, even when the daily average settled into something far less alarming. A household reading the daily number would never know a hazardous hour had happened.

The same post flagged a seasonal wrinkle: heading into early fall, nights get longer and cooler, which traps smoke near the surface more easily. Late-season smoke tends to pool harder than mid-summer smoke.

What does the morning peak do to the air inside a house?

Indoor air lags behind outdoor air rather than mirroring it. Smoke that infiltrates through gaps, doors, and the return side of an HVAC system during the overnight peak does not leave when the outdoor air clears at noon. It stays until something removes it. So a home can be at its dirtiest in the early afternoon, hours after the outdoor peak has passed, which is exactly when the homeowner assumes the worst is over.

Sustained exposure is a documented concern. In Seeley Lake, Montana, in 2017, a community endured 35 consecutive days at PM2.5 levels of 150.5 micrograms per cubic meter or higher, with nine days above 250.4 and a peak of 638. Researchers led by Orr, publishing in Toxics in 2020, reported that the share of the 95-person cohort falling below the lower limit of normal for FEV1/FVC rose from 10.2% in 2017 to 45.9% the following year, and was still 33.9% two years out.

Filter Around the Clock, Ventilate on the Clock

Two actions, and the timing is different for each.

  • Ventilation is a timing decision. The AirNow guide advises residents to "air out" their homes when air quality improves, even temporarily, during long smoke events. During an inversion-driven smoke season, that window is usually mid-afternoon, not morning. Check a live monitor before opening anything, rather than going by how the sky looks.
  • Filtration is not a timing decision. It should run continuously because the overnight infiltration you cannot prevent is the load your filter has to clear during the day. The same federal guide recommends installing filters rated MERV 13 or higher where the system allows it, and running the HVAC fan continuously rather than letting it cycle with the thermostat.
  • Under ASHRAE Standard 52.2, a MERV 13 filter must capture at least 50% of particles in the 0.3 to 1.0 micron range, which is the size fraction wildfire smoke is dominated by, and its capture rate climbs from there for larger particles. A filter sitting in a system with the fan off is capturing nothing.

Smoke season rewards households that stop thinking in daily averages. The fire does not have a schedule, but the atmosphere does, and it runs on a loop you can plan around: close up and filter hard overnight and through the morning, open up in the afternoon if the monitors allow it, and keep the fan moving air across the filter the entire time.
